N2 - A search for doubly-charmed B decays with both charmed mesons reconstructed is performed, using about 3.8 million hadronic Z decays recorded with the ALEPH detector at LEP. A clear signal is observed in the channels B→DsD¯(X) and B→DD¯(X) (where D can be either a D 0 , a D + or a D ∗+ ), providing the first direct evidence for doubly-charmed B decays involving no Ds production. Evidence for associated K0S and K± production in the decays B→DD¯(X) is also presented and some candidates for completely reconstructed decays B→DsD¯(nπ) , B→DD¯K0S and B→DD¯K± are observed. Furthermore, candidates for the two-body Cabibbo suppressed decays B0→D∗−D∗+ and B−→D(∗)0D(∗)− are also observed. Measurements of the corresponding branching fractions are extracted.
